Detailed Comparison Table

Metric 35044 Coosa Pines 35214 Birmingham Difference
Income
Median Household Income $56,425 $56,383 +0.1%
Per Capita Income $33,359 $31,561 +5.7%
Housing
Median Home Value $124,500 $164,500 -24.3%
Median Rent $788 $1,068 -26.2%
Demographics
Population 7,837 17,027 -54.0%
Median Age 43.1 44.9 -4.0%
Education
Employment
Unemployment Rate 5.7% 4.7% +21.4%
Other
Mean Household Income $71,096 $72,731 -2.2%
Below Poverty 17.2% 18.8% -8.5%
Bachelor's or Higher 12.5% 24.0% -48.1%
Owner Occupied 65.3% 64.6% +1.0%
Work from Home 6.2% 4.5% +36.8%
Avg Commute (min) N/A N/A
Cost of Living Index 53.0 70.9 -25.3%
